Qualifications/special skills
- At least a Master's degree in climate change; environmental science, planning or management; disaster risk management; natural resources management; knowledge management; or project management is required.
- A first level university degree (bachelor or equivalent) with two (2) additional years of professional experience will be accepted in lieu of a Master's degree A minimum of two (2) years’ experience in a senior technical position for planning and management of climate change; environmental; and/or natural resources management programs in developing countries is required.
- Solid technical knowledge of climate change adaptation planning; monitoring and evaluation; knowledge management; ecosystem-based adaptation approaches; and climate risk management is required.
- Previous similar experience in provision of technical support to complex internationally funded multilateral projects is required.
- Experience of GEF and/or GCF projects is desirable.
- Previous work experience in providing technical support to governments in Rwanda or East Africa is desirable
Responsibilities
The individual consultant in Adaptation Monitoring and Review, Knowledge Management and Technical Advice will:

Liaise with research partners to:
- review and identify gaps in existing monitoring and evaluation systems (for example, the Environment and Natural Resources sector -Management Information System (ENR-MIS / RBM system of the Ministry of Environment (MoE))
- identify additional relevant indicators for the monitoring of adaptation outcomes.
- Develop a framework on adaptation indicators, targets and means of verification that have been used in the country and are aligned to the GGA framework.
- Develop guidelines and training material for the application of the national adaptation monitoring and reporting framework by technical staff in sector ministries, ministry of planning and finance, national bureau of statistics and other relevant national and subnational institutions, based on the current government monitoring frameworks.
- Align all adaptation indicators in the updated Nationally Determined Contribution (NDC) for Rwanda with ENR-MIS /RBM system and the adaptation monitoring framework compiled above.
- Clearly define responsibilities and roles for the monitoring of the adaptation indicators defined under ENR-MIS system including any additional ones.
- Work with relevant productive and development sectors towards the effective mainstreaming of climate adaptation metrics, agreed indicators and targets performance frameworks.
- Facilitate the mainstreaming of outcome-level performance indicators developed above into sectoral monitoring frameworks and the performance framework used by MINECOFIN, by proposing revisions and/or additions to existing outcome-level indicators so that the assessment of efficiency and effectiveness of climate expenditures is facilitated.
Project technical advice
- Undertake technical review and provide quality assurance of project outputs (e.g., technical reports, studies and assessments).
- Support in the preparation of the annual Project Implementation Reports (PIRs) and Half-Yearly Progress Reports (HYPRs).
- Undertake regular visits to the field to support implementation of M&E and to identify where adaptations might be needed.
- Provide overall technical backstopping support for the project.
- Provide advice on best suitable approaches and methodologies for the timely achievement of project targets and objectives.
- Support knowledge management, communications and awareness raising activities, and documentation of lessons from project implementation.
- Assist the PM in planning the implementation of project activities, and in adjusting the project Results Framework, Work Plan and Budget as required and in line with corporate requirements.
- Assist in strengthening the technical quality of project M&E systems (including AWPs, indicators and targets).
- Where requested, advise the PM in liaison work with project partners, donor organizations, NGOs and other groups to ensure the effective coordination of project activities.
- Support the generation of reports to the Project Steering Committee (PSC) and provide professional inputs to management reports, including relevant sections of the annual PIR reports to the donor.
- Provide advice to the Project Steering Committee and the UNEP Task Manager, as needed. The consultant will report to the CCAU Chief of Unit
